Ethan Nwaneri Set to Leave Arsenal Amid Transfer Speculation

Ethan Nwaneri is edging towards the Arsenal exit before the close of the summer transfer window, with Fabrizio Romano reporting that the teenager is expected to leave the club.

The 19-year-old, long regarded as one of the brightest prospects in Arsenal’s academy, has drawn sustained interest from the Bundesliga. Borussia Dortmund and RB Leipzig have both been linked with the midfielder, while AC Milan are also understood to be keeping a close eye on his situation.

On Sunday, the picture grew clearer. Nwaneri was left out entirely from Arsenal’s squad for their 3-0 Community Shield win over Manchester City, a conspicuous omission on a day when fringe players usually get at least a place on the bench.

Mikel Arteta, speaking before the game, did little to cool the speculation. The Arsenal head coach openly admitted that Nwaneri’s future may lie away from north London if the club cannot offer him the minutes he needs.

"I want him to be at the club, but in the middle, long term, what is best for the player? Ethan needs to play football, and if he stays here, it's because we can guarantee that he can have those minutes. Otherwise, it's just something that is not good for anybody, I think," Arteta said.

The message was clear. Arsenal would like to keep him, but not at the cost of stalling his development.

For Dortmund, Leipzig and Milan, that sounds like an invitation. For Nwaneri, it could be the moment that defines the next decade of his career.
